,College readiness is an important topic that we can all learn about through the experiences of others who have made the transition to college. There will always be bumps in the road to college, as it is a huge life transition for any student. But some students will have more challenges than others. How each student while in college will navigate their challenges will differ depending upon their needs and circumstances. It is my hope that students while in high school will take the time to build their readiness skills, and particularly their ability to know when they need help and feel comfortable asking for help in a timely way. This skill of self-advocacy can make a big difference in the college experience. This article is a reflection from a writer who found her unique path to managing the college experience. It took her time to find the right learning environment, but when she was able to experience academic success, she was on her way. The goal is to find the right path for every student to find success in a way that is meaningful to them.
